Gold Prices Down Today: Today marks the final day of Navratri—specifically, Shri Ram Navami. Consequently, prices of gold and silver have declined. According to the India Bullion and Jewellers Association (IBJA), the price of 10 grams of 24-carat gold has dropped by ₹2,490, settling at ₹1.44 lakh. Previously, the price stood at ₹1.46 lakh.

Meanwhile, the price of one kilogram of silver has fallen by ₹9,114, reaching the level of ₹2.25 lakh. Prior to this, on March 26, its price was ₹2.35 lakh per kilogram. If you are considering purchasing gold, you should check the latest rates before doing so.

What are the rates for 23 to 18-carat gold?
According to the India Bullion and Jewellers Association (IBJA), as of today—Friday—the rate for 23-carat gold remains steady at ₹143,140 per 10 grams. Meanwhile, the rate for 22-carat gold has settled at ₹131,643. Furthermore, 18-carat gold has been recorded at ₹107,786 per tola. Additionally, the rate for 14-carat gold remains unchanged at ₹84,073 per 10 grams.

Silver Becomes Cheaper
Compared to yesterday, a decline has been observed in silver prices. Silver rates previously stood at ₹234,814 per kilogram; however, they have now dropped to ₹225,700 per kilogram. Compared to the previous closing price, silver has become cheaper by ₹9,114.
